Announcement from michelle higgs of Knox/Thanksgiving

Hello Emmaus! The community garden will be having another garden work day on May 11th from 9-11.  I am hoping to extend that to noon but we will see if we get everything done.  We plan on having snacks.  Below is a list of jobs that we hope to finish.

 

* Finish digging out three beds

* Demolish three beds

* Level out the ground on 5 beds

* Put together 7 garden beds

 

Between the gardeners, Knox/TLC, and Emmaus we should hopefully get everything completed and ready to be planted.  It would be great if some folks from Emmaus could help us.  Also, if anyone is interested in gardening with us please let me know.  We have beds available for rent.

 

Thanks, Michelle Higgs
